South Africa lost by seven runs
Pooran, who was batting furiously, fell victim to lungi ngidi in the 11th over, Quinton de Kock sent him to the pavilion with the help of his gloves behind the wicket. I dodged a back of a length delivery outside off stump. When Pooran was out, West Indies’ score became 110/5. Johnson Charles, who scored a century while batting fast in the last match, could not even open the account this time. In the final over, Romario Shepherd’s unbeaten 22-ball 44 helped West Indies score 220 runs in 20 overs losing eight wickets. In reply, South Africa fought till the last over, but could manage only 213 runs and lost the match and the series by seven runs.
